Wike Renames Renovated AICC President Bola Tinubu

By Joyce Remi-Babayeju

The FCT Minister, Barr. Nysome Wike has renamed the newly renovated Abuja International Conference Centre, AICC, after President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, who officially commissioned the facility in Abuja.

Wike said that the import of renaming the renovated ICC after President Tinubu was from the firm support and the marching order by the president to renovate the centre despite distractions of litigation from a politician who was handling management of the centre.

Also, some halls inside the ICC were named after, Vice President Kashim Shettima, Senate President Godswill Akpabio, and former Chief Justice of Nigeria, Olukayode Ariwoola.

Wike stated that President Tinubu is the only leader who has supported renovation of the facility since it was built in 1991 under the military government.

He noted that the story started when Mr. President in December inaugurated the ECOWAS Parliament and discovered that it was an embarrassment to the country, as the president described it as a
“very dirty, disorganised, uninhabitable environment, and he gave a marching order that the place should be renovated.

“So many presidents have come, and nobody has said this is not what Nigeria needs. But because of your leadership, you gave a marching order, stating that this is not the quality to show that Nigeria is a giant of Africa.”

“Today, this Bola Ahmed Tinubu International Conference Centre can march any other international Conference Centre,” the minister said as he expressed his joy.”

Concerned about how to sustain the Tinubu Conference Centre,Wike said that the new management will not bow to pressure of giving out the centre on the basis of friendly relationships.

“I want to let everybody know that whether you’re a brother or a sister or an and agency and you want to use this, you have to pay something. You have to pay. That’s the only way it can be sustained.”

“Nothing like, my brother, my sister is going to have a wedding. If you want to use a place like this, such a beautiful place, then you must drop something.”
“This was handled before by a politician, and he killed the place.
“Pressure came left, right, and center, and you said, go ahead and rehabilitate that place. We thank God for showing that leadership, Wike thanked the president.”
Furthermore, President Tinubu also named the FCT Minister a Transformational Leader, as he advised him to shun all forms of distractions.

President Tinubu said, “Don’t pay attention to the busybodies and bystanders. Whatever they say, continue to do your good work. You are a transformational leader, you have the foresight, the vision and the determination to succeed.”

Earlier, Senator Godswill Akpabio commended President Tinubu and Wike for the transformation of the ICC into a new look.
“Mr. President, the renovation, rehabilitation, and transformation that we are witnessing in the ICC is what we are bringing to this country, whether people like it or not. The Nigerian Parliament is very proud of you”, Akpabio emphasized.
